Church Contributions in Ghana: A Driving Force for Educational and Health Improvements

In Ghana, churches serve as more than just places of worship; they are integral to the social and economic fabric of the nation, particularly in promoting education and enhancing healthcare. As the country navigates various challenges, congregations from diverse denominations are stepping up to address pressing needs through ample donations and community-driven projects. This article explores how these church contributions substantially influence educational institutions, scholarship initiatives, and health services while showcasing remarkable stories of change and resilience.In light of numerous developmental obstacles facing Ghana, the involvement of faith-based organizations in fostering positive transformation is increasingly vital.

Educational Advancements Driven by Church Contributions

The financial support provided by churches throughout Ghana is making a notable difference in local educational systems. By directing funds toward essential resources such as school supplies, scholarships for students in need, and infrastructure improvements, these religious entities are working to improve access to quality education.The effects of these contributions can be observed through various initiatives:

  • Offering scholarships for disadvantaged youth.
  • Sponsoring the construction of classrooms in underserved regions.
  • Distributing educational materials along with digital learning tools.

Additionally, church-led programs frequently enough partner with local authorities and non-governmental organizations (NGOs), creating a collaborative habitat that enhances the impact of their efforts. The commitment to improving educational outcomes is further supported by health-related initiatives as churches frequently recognize the link between education and health by:

  • Conducting health outreach activities.
  • Encouraging hygiene practices within schools.
  • Offering mental wellness support for students.

The influence exerted by church donations extends far beyond spiritual gatherings; these contributions have sparked significant healthcare projects that greatly benefit community welfare. Local congregations have pooled resources to set up clinics,supply necessary medical equipment,and finance outreach programs aimed at improving public health.The role played by community health workers—often trained within church settings—is crucial as they disseminate vital health facts while facilitating access to medical care especially in rural areas where facilities may be limited.

 

This collaboration between faith-based groups and healthcare providers has resulted in comprehensive wellness programs addressing both physical ailments as well as mental well-being issues. Through free screenings alongside informative workshops on healthy living practices, churches tackle immediate healthcare challenges while also nurturing a culture focused on preventive measures. Notable advantages stemming from these healthcare efforts include:

 

     

  • Easier Access: Clinics located close to communities enhance accessibility for residents seeking medical attention .
